How To Remove Scratches From Acrylic

WebStep 1. Clean the surface around the scratched area to remove any grime, grease or dirt. Make a soapy mixture of warm water and mild liquid detergent and use a clean, soft rag to wash down the area. Rinse the acrylic with warm water and wipe it dry with a clean, soft rag. WebThe most common method for light scratches is to rub them away with a soft cloth (patch disc) and a polishing paste. This method allows you to buff away scratches on the surface. Flame polishing is a technique used mainly to remove scratches on the edges of the sheet material. Flame polishing makes scratched edges crystal clear again.
